RBI, CM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u Discuss Financial Literacy Initiatives in Himachal Pradesh

Reserve Bank of India (RBI) Regional Director Anupam Kishore met with Himachal Pradesh Chief Minister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u on Tuesday to discuss strategies to enhance financial literacy and promote financial inclusion across the state.

During the meeting, Kishore highlighted the RBI’s ongoing efforts and recent advancements in the banking sector aimed at improving financial awareness among the citizens of Himachal Pradesh. He provided an overview of various initiatives undertaken by the RBI to ensure that financial education reaches all sections of society, with a particular focus on the rural and underserved populations.

Chief Minister Sukhu congratulated the RBI on its 90th anniversary, commending the institution for its steadfast commitment to maintaining financial stability and fostering economic growth in the country. He also recognized the RBI’s vital contribution to supporting India’s national development goals and expressed his appreciation for its role in empowering citizens through financial education.

In addition, Kishore informed the Chief Minister about a nationwide and state-level quiz on financial literacy that was recently held in Shimla for undergraduate students. The event, organized as part of the RBI’s 90th-anniversary celebrations, aimed to engage the youth in understanding financial concepts and promote responsible financial behavior.
